Four individuals from 2 generations of a family had a hidrotic type of ectodermal dysplasia (ED). Males and females were similarly affected. BACKGROUND Chromosomal region 7q21.3 comprises approximately 5.2 mega base pairs that include genes DLX5/6, SHFM1, and DYNC1I1 associated with split hand/split foot malformation 1. So far, there are reports of eight families with deletion of DYNC1I1 and preserved DLX5/6 associated with ectrodactyly.
